Partager des modèles de diagramme

Les définitions de règles, de mises en page et de couche de diagramme peuvent être partagées entre des copies du même réseau de distribution ou de traçage. Pour partager ces définitions, exécutez l’un des processus suivants :

Chacune des étapes des processus ci-dessus est détaillée dans les sections qui suivent.

Remarque :

La création de modèles de diagramme, l’importation de définitions de règles et de mises en page et la définition de couche de diagramme sur des modèles sont des tâches d’administration et de configuration.

Lors de l’utilisation d’un réseau de distribution ou d’un réseau de traces dans une géodatabase d’entreprise, ces tâches doivent être exécutées par le propriétaire du réseau de la base de données, à savoir, le propriétaire du réseau de distribution de la base de données ou le propriétaire du réseau de traces de la base de données via une connexion de base de données à la version par défaut. En outre, le compte de portail ArcGIS Enterprise connecté doit être le propriétaire du réseau du portail, à savoir, le propriétaire du réseau de distribution du portail ou le propriétaire du réseau de traces du portail. Cela constitue essentiellement l'authentification à deux facteurs.

Remarque :

Dans certains cas, vous pouvez partager des définitions de règles et de mises en page entre des réseaux. Ceci est possible lorsque chaque réseau est basé sur les mêmes classes de réseau et type de réseau. Pour que le partage fonctionne, soit les règles de diagramme doivent être exécutées indépendamment des attributs, soit les attributs requis doivent exister avec les mêmes noms, valeurs et valeurs de domaine à valeurs précodées dans les deux réseaux.

Créer un modèle de diagramme en exécutant le modèle de géotraitement intégré pour créer un autre modèle

Comme expliqué dans la rubrique Utiliser les modèles de géotraitement pour gérer les définitions de règles et mises en page de diagrammes, nous conseillons vivement d’utiliser ModelBuilder pour créer vos modèles de géotraitement de modèle de diagramme afin de mieux contrôler les définitions des modèles. Vous pouvez partager ce modèle de géotraitement entre vos projets ou avec d’autres utilisateurs.

Enregistrez les modèles de géotraitement de modèle de diagramme que vous voulez partager dans une boîte à outils en particulier.

  1. Démarrez ArcGIS Pro et chargez les modèles de géotraitement de modèle de diagramme à partager.
  2. Créez une boîte d’outils.
  3. Enregistrez tous les modèles de géotraitement que vous voulez partager dans cette nouvelle boîte à outils.
  4. Fermez ArcGIS Pro.

Exécuter des modèles de géotraitement de modèle de diagramme pour ajouter des modèles dans un autre réseau

  1. Ouvrez le projet ArcGIS Pro faisant référence au réseau pour lequel vous souhaitez créer des modèles de diagramme similaires.
  2. Ajoutez la boîte à outils faisant référence aux modèles de diagramme à exécuter.
  3. Mettez à jour le modèle de géotraitement de diagramme dans ModelBuilder.
  4. Ce type de modèle démarre généralement avec l’outil Add Diagram Template (Ajouter un modèle de diagramme) :
    1. Double-cliquez sur la zone Add Diagram Template (Ajouter un modèle de diagramme).
    2. Cliquez sur le bouton Browse (Parcourir) en regard de Input Network (Réseau en entrée) pour sélectionner et accéder au réseau sous lequel vous souhaitez créer le modèle.
    3. Vous pouvez également modifier le nom du modèle actuellement spécifié dans la zone Diagram Template Name (Nom du modèle de diagramme).
  5. Assurez-vous que les autres outils configurés de façon à s’enchaîner après l’outil Add Diagram Template (Ajouter un modèle de diagramme) sont prêts à s’exécuter.

    Le cas échéant, apportez les modifications nécessaires aux paramètres d’outil.

  6. Cliquez sur Validate (Valider) dans l’onglet ModelBuilder, puis sur Run (Exécuter).

Exporter les définitions d’un modèle de diagramme

L’outil Export Diagram Template Definitions (Exporter les définitions de modèles de diagramme) permet d’exporter les définitions de règles et mises en page de diagramme ou la définition de la couche de diagramme à partir d’un modèle donné. Pour ce faire, procédez comme suit :

  1. Ouvrez la fenêtre Geoprocessing (Géotraitement), cliquez sur Toolboxes (Boîtes d’outils) et développez la boîte d’outils Network Diagrams Tools (Outils des diagrammes de réseau).
  2. Développez le jeu d’outils Configuration et cliquez sur Export Diagram Template Definitions (Exporter les définitions de modèles de diagramme).
  3. Configurez l’outil Export Diagram Template Definitions (Exporter les définitions de modèles de diagramme) comme suit :
    1. Cliquez sur le bouton Browse (Parcourir) en regard du champ Input Network (Réseau en entrée), puis accédez à Project (Projet) > Databases (Bases de données), sélectionnez votre connexion à une base de données et accédez au réseau.
    2. Sélectionnez le modèle pour lequel vous voulez exporter les définitions dans la liste déroulante Input Diagram Template (Modèle de diagramme en entrée).
    3. Pour exporter les définitions de règles et mises en page, cliquez sur le bouton Browse (Parcourir) en regard de la zone Output Rule and Layout Definitions File (Fichier de définitions de mise en page et de règle en sortie), puis accédez à l’emplacement de fichier voulu et sélectionnez-le, saisissez un nom pour le fichier de définitions des règles et mises en page à créer, puis cliquez sur Save (Enregistrer).
    4. Pour exporter la définition de la couche de diagramme, cliquez sur le bouton Browse (Parcourir) en regard de la zone Output Rules and Layouts Definition File (Fichier de définition de la couche de diagramme en sortie), puis accédez à l’emplacement de fichier voulu et sélectionnez-le, saisissez un nom pour le fichier de définition de la couche de diagramme de réseau à créer, puis cliquez sur Save (Enregistrer).
  4. Cliquez sur Run (Exécuter).

Selon vos paramètres, le processus crée un ou deux fichiers en sortie à l’emplacement spécifié ou aux emplacements spécifiés. Ces deux fichiers peuvent ensuite servir en entrée dans deux outils :

Remarque :

Si l’outil Export Diagram Template Definitions (Exporter les définitions de modèles de diagramme) est le seul à vous permettre de créer des fichiers de définition de mise en page et de règle, vous pouvez créer un fichier de définition de la couche de diagramme de réseau (.ndld) lorsque vous exécutez l’outil Export Diagram Template Definitions (Exporter les définitions de modèles de diagramme) ou Export Diagram Layer Definition (Exporter la définition de la couche de diagramme). L’outil Export Diagram Layer Definition (Exporter la définition de la couche de diagramme) a été spécialement conçu pour créer un fichier de définition de la couche de diagramme à partir d’une couche de diagramme de réseau pour laquelle vous avez préalablement configuré et optimisé les propriétés d’étiquetage et de couche sur chaque couche. Ce processus est présenté en détail dans la section Affiner la définition de couche de diagramme sur un modèle.

Importer les définitions des règles et mises en page et la définition de la couche de diagramme de réseau dans un modèle de diagramme existant

L’outil Import Diagram Template Definitions (Importer les définitions de modèles de diagramme) permet d’importer les définitions de règle et de mise en page de diagramme ou une définition de la couche de diagramme de réseau dans un modèle donné.

  1. Ouvrez la fenêtre Geoprocessing (Géotraitement), cliquez sur Toolboxes (Boîtes d’outils) et développez la boîte d’outils Network Diagrams Tools (Outils des diagrammes de réseau).
  2. Développez le jeu d’outils Configuration et cliquez sur Import Diagram Template Definitions (Importer les définitions de modèles de diagramme).
  3. Configurez l’outil Import Diagram Template Definitions (Importer les définitions de modèles de diagramme) comme suit :
    1. Cliquez sur le bouton Browse (Parcourir) en regard du champ Input Network (Réseau en entrée), puis accédez à Project (Projet) > Databases (Bases de données), sélectionnez votre connexion à une base de données et accédez au réseau.
    2. Sélectionnez le modèle pour lequel vous voulez importer les définitions de modèles de diagramme dans la liste déroulante Input Diagram Template (Modèle de diagramme en entrée).
    3. Pour importer un fichier de définitions de règle et de mise en page, cliquez sur le bouton Browse (Parcourir) en regard de la zone Rule and Layout Definitions File (Fichier de définitions de règle et de mise en page), puis accédez au fichier de définitions des règles et mises en page (.ndbd) que vous avez créé et sélectionnez-le.
    4. Pour importer un fichier de définition de la couche de diagramme de réseau, cliquez sur le bouton Browse (Parcourir) en regard de la zone Diagram Layer Definition File (Fichier de définition de la couche de diagramme), puis accédez au fichier de définition de la couche de diagramme de réseau (.ndld) que vous avez créé et sélectionnez-le (comme expliqué dans la section Exporter les définitions d’un modèle de diagramme ci-dessus ou avec l’outil Export Diagram Layer Definition (Exporter la définition de la couche de diagramme)).
  4. Cliquez sur Run (Exécuter).

Les définitions que vous venez d’importer remplacent celles qui étaient configurées dans le modèle spécifié.

Créer un modèle de diagramme à partir des fichiers de définition des règles et mises en page et de définition de la couche de diagramme existants

Pour créer un modèle de diagramme à partir des fichiers de définition des règles et mises en page et de définition de la couche de diagramme de réseau, exécutez l’outil Add Diagram Template (Ajouter un modèle de diagramme) :

  1. Ouvrez la fenêtre Geoprocessing (Géotraitement), cliquez sur Toolboxes (Boîtes d’outils) et développez la boîte d’outils Network Diagrams Tools (Outils des diagrammes de réseau).
  2. Développez le jeu d’outils Configuration et cliquez sur Add Diagram Template (Ajouter un modèle de diagramme).
  3. Configurez l’outil Add Diagram Template (Ajouter un modèle de diagramme) comme suit :
    1. Cliquez sur le bouton Browse (Parcourir) en regard du champ Input Network (Réseau en entrée), puis accédez à Project (Projet) > Databases (Bases de données), sélectionnez votre connexion à une base de données et accédez au réseau.
    2. Attribuez un nom au nouveau modèle dans la zone de texte Input Diagram Template (Modèle de diagramme en entrée).
    3. Pour importer un fichier de définitions de règle et de mise en page, cliquez sur le bouton Browse (Parcourir) en regard de la zone Rule and Layout Definitions File (Fichier de définitions de règle et de mise en page), puis accédez au fichier .ndbd que vous avez créé et sélectionnez-le (comme expliqué dans la section Exporter les définitions d’un modèle de diagramme ci-dessus).
    4. Pour importer un fichier de définition de la couche de diagramme de réseau, cliquez sur le bouton Browse (Parcourir) en regard de la zone Diagram Layer Definition File (Fichier de définition de la couche de diagramme), puis accédez à un fichier .ndld que vous avez créé et sélectionnez-le (comme expliqué dans la section Exporter les définitions d’un modèle de diagramme ci-dessus ou avec l’outil Export Diagram Layer Definition (Exporter la définition de la couche de diagramme)).
  4. Cliquez sur Run (Exécuter).

Rubriques connexes